Bank Reconciliation

  • Prepares Account Reconciliation of cash and cash equivalent accounts in full compliance with Chevron’s Account Reconciliation Standards
  • Utilize FSS account reconciliation process to drive enhanced process quality, consistency and address weaknesses in internal control that can lead to financial incident.
  • Performs monthly cash analysis to identify critical items that need to be adjusted before the books close
  • Identifies, investigates and resolves reconciling items or discrepancies thru coordination with the bank, other key contacts.
  • Propose miscellaneous journal entries for posting which include bank service fees, interest, withholding taxes, and bank and book errors based on analysis of bank reconciliation statements.
  • Monitors cash in depot, cash in transit, cash clearing and cash suspense accounts
  • Monitors and endorses long-outstanding checks for Unclaimed Property reporting (North America only)
  • Analyzes miscellaneous balance sheet accounts and clearance/transfer of balances to appropriate accounts as necessary.
  • Handles inquiries received through the group mailbox
  • Identifies and implements improvements related to individual or team tasks/processes
  • Occasionally acts as ReconNET Administrator

JPM AND CITIDIRECT ACCESS ADMINISTRATION

Administration of the JP Morgan and Citidirect Access for the Asia Pacific locations of Chevron such as creation, modification, and deletion of access, assign and replace security tokens to users, reset passwords, answer queries from users, and provide audit requirements

There are two Chevron companies operating in the Philippines: Chevron Holdings Incorporated (CHI) and Chevron Philippines Incorporated (CPI)

CHI is a shared services center providing transactional, processing, and consulting services in the areas of finance and accounting, information technology, supply chain management, human resources, downstream customer service and marketing. Established in 1998, CHI serves Chevron affiliates in six continents around the world. Over the years, it has grown to be one of the leading members of the shared services industry in the Philippines.

CHI has received various recognitions as a top employer: the 2022 Diversity Company of the Year, 2021 Asia’s Best Employer Brand Award; 2021 Global Best Employer Brand Award; 2020 HR Asia Best Companies to Work for in Asia; 2019 Circle of Excellence, Top Employer Category at Asia CEO Awards and the 2018 Wellness Company of the Year at the same Asia CEO Awards

CPI markets the Caltex brand of top-quality fuels, lubricants and petroleum products through a network of service stations, terminals and sales offices.
